What Services Do Taylorsville Plumbers Offer?
Leak Repair
Plumbing leaks send your water bills skyrocketing, and they can damage the surrounding area if they're not addressed promptly. A professional plumber can identify the source of the leak and patch it.
Clog Repair
Clogged pipes and drains could lead to water damage, backflow, and flooding. Taylorsville plumbers can remove the blockage and advise you on how to prevent them in the future.
Pipe Replacement
With time, pipes deteriorate and get damaged. Luckily, new and resilient pipe types and materials can last long and stay strong. Plumbers can inspect aging, leaking, and bursting and replace pipes to help you prevent snowballing issues.
Fixture Installation
Fixtures like toilets, bathtubs, showers, and sinks work less efficiently and effectively with time, and they must be replaced as they age. Homeowners may also decide to install new fixtures during a renovation project. No matter your needs and preferences, a professional plumber can order and install new fixtures for you.
Gas Repair
Some plumbers are also trained to detect and repair gas leaks in systems such as radiators or ovens. If you suspect or smell a gas leak, exit your house and contact your utility provider immediately.
Annual Inspections
Plumbing systems must withstand wear and tear from consistent daily use. Protect your home's pipes by arranging regular checkups from an expert Taylorsville plumber. Inspections can uncover problems while they’re still minor, and spotting and repairing them early may lower your long-term repair bills.
Emergency Services
Overflowing toilets and burst pipes rarely happen at appropriate times. That's why many plumbers provide emergency repair services to handle these sudden issues. Emergency fixes usually incur higher costs than planned repairs, but prompt attention is crucial to avert the possibility of further property damage.
Cost of Plumbing Services in Taylorsville
Taylorsville plumbers typically charge between $102 and $341 for installation and repair work. Emergency jobs will almost always incur additional charges. Use the table below for specific cost data on common plumbing services in Taylorsville.
| Project |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| Clog and drain clearing | $72 - $361 |
| Leak repair | $108 - $325 |
| Burst pipe repair | $781 - $3,124 |
| Faucet installation | $129 - $516 |
| Toilet installation | $289 - $771 |
| Pipe rerouting | $602 - $1,291 |
| Main water line repair | $404 - $3,236 |
| Water heater repair | $117 - $586 |
| Water heater installation | $771 - $1,928 |
| Water softener installation | $204 - $510 |
Check Licensing and Insurance
The Utah Division of Professional Licensing regulates the state's plumbers. Technicians must pass exams at the journeyman or master levels, which cover both plumbing and gasfitting. You should also choose a bonded and insured plumber to protect your money if accidental damage occurs.
Check Union Status
Not every plumber is union, but many are. Union plumbers typically charge more for labor, but these companies also have more rigorous vetting processes and training programs.
Assess Their Experience
Plumbers with extensive local experience will be more familiar with Taylorsville's most common plumbing conundrums. By choosing a local company, you could get issues solved faster.
Read Customer Reviews
Read through customer reviews on sites like Google Reviews and the Better Business Bureau (BBB). Pay attention to what past clients have said about a plumber's customer service and workmanship.
Compare Multiple Quotes
Request free estimates from multiple plumbing companies to get an idea of the market rate for your project. Be wary of companies that offer unusually high or low rates.
Ask About Warranties and Guarantees
Most Taylorsville plumbers back their work with warranties. If the issue returns within a given time frame, you could have remediation work done for discounted or no cost. Recently installed appliances and fixtures like water heaters and toilets might also carry manufacturer warranties.
